Cele 12 principii agile: definiții și cum să le folosești
Publicat: 2022-08-23Principiile agile alcătuiesc fundamentul agile. Agile este o metodologie de management de proiect care permite echipelor de dezvoltare să stabilească un cadru dinamic de management al muncii. Această metodă se bazează pe 12 principii directoare, cunoscute sub denumirea de principii agile. În plus, există și valori de bază, tehnici, ceremonii și instrumente care compun abordarea agilă a managementului de proiect.
Care sunt cele 12 principii agile?
Principiile agile sunt afirmații care definesc metodologia agilă și, de asemenea, acționează ca cele mai bune practici pentru echipele agile. Principiile agile și valorile de bază sunt documentate în manifestul agile, un document succint care definește agile. Principiile agile se aplică și altor metodologii de management de proiect derivate din agil, cum ar fi kanban sau scrum.
Echipele care lucrează într-un mediu agil au nevoie de software flexibil de management al proiectelor. ProjectManager este un software bazat pe cloud care funcționează cu orice metodologie alegeți. Plăcile noastre kanban sunt excelente pentru echipele agile. Își pot gestiona întârzierile și își pot planifica sprinturile în colaborare. Managerii au vizibilitate asupra procesului lor, astfel încât să poată realoca resursele după cum este necesar pentru a evita blocajele. Începeți acum cu ProjectManager gratuit.

Valori de bază Agile
Înainte de a ajunge la cele 12 principii agile, trebuie să vorbim despre o altă lumină călăuzitoare în agil, cele patru valori de bază ale agile. Ei explică de ce agilitatea este diferită de metodologiile tradiționale, cum ar fi cascada. Cele patru valori agile sunt după cum urmează.
- Indivizi și interacțiuni peste procese și instrumente.
- Software de lucru peste documentație cuprinzătoare.
- Colaborarea clientului peste negocierea contractului.
- Răspunsul la schimbare în urma unui plan.
Aceste valori sunt folosite pentru a sprijini organizarea echipelor în proiecte agile, cele care îmbrățișează schimbarea și viteza. Acesta servește mandatului dezvoltării iterative și evolutive. Pentru a face acest lucru, managerii au nevoie de instrumente agile, cum ar fi panouri kanban și foi de parcurs pentru produse.
Înrudit: Cel mai bun software Kanban din 2022
Cele 12 principii agile
Scriitorii manifestului agil au convenit asupra a 12 principii care definesc modul de a rula un flux de lucru agil. Să ne uităm la fiecare dintre aceste 12 principii pentru a afla care sunt acestea și cum vă pot ajuta să vă gestionați proiectele.
1. Satisfaceți clientul prin livrarea timpurie și continuă a software-ului valoros
Scurtând timpul dintre documentarea proiectului, raportarea către client și apoi obținerea de feedback, vă puteți concentra asupra obiectivului real al proiectului, care este să oferiți ceea ce își dorește clientul, nu ceea ce ați planificat.
2. Bun venit cerințele în schimbare, chiar și întârzieri în dezvoltare
Adoptă schimbarea. Chiar și atunci când clientul solicită o modificare târziu în faza de proiect, implementați-o. De ce să aștepți ca un alt proiect să exploreze o altă iterație când poți să o faci acum și să obții rezultatele imediat? Agile vrea să rămâi agil și pe picioare, astfel încât să poți pivota fără a fi nevoie să reinventezi constant roata.
3. Furnizați frecvent software funcțional
Dacă ai de gând să îmbrățișezi schimbarea, atunci va trebui să renunți la programul tău gravat în piatră sau cel puțin să creezi un interval mai scurt pentru a-ți desfășura sarcinile. O modalitate agilă de a face acest lucru este prin eliminarea multă documentație care este necesară cu managementul de proiect tradițional atunci când vă planificați programul înainte de a începe vreodată o sarcină. Problema este că multe acte nu sunt necesare. Nu face decât să încetinească lucrurile.
Trebuie să ajungeți la un acord cu echipa și părțile interesate pentru a veni cu o planificare agilă a lansării care să satisfacă ambele părți.
4. Oamenii de afaceri și dezvoltatorii trebuie să lucreze împreună
Este ca și cum ar vorbi două limbi diferite și, într-un fel, sunt, dar atât partea de afaceri, cât și cea de dezvoltator a proiectului sunt cruciale pentru succesul acestuia. Trebuie să construiți o punte între părțile interesate, astfel încât aceștia să se poată înțelege și, la fel de important, să lucreze împreună. Utilizați aceleași instrumente pe care le-ați gestiona echipele de la distanță pentru a facilita un schimb de idei pe care ambele părți le înțeleg și cu care sunt de acord.
5. Construiți proiecte în jurul unor indivizi motivați
Cu alte cuvinte, nu microgestionați. Nu merge. Te îndepărtează de ceea ce ar trebui să te concentrezi. Erodează moralul și trimite talentul la pachet. Ai adunat cei mai buni, acum lasă-i să facă ceea ce sunt buni. Dacă ați făcut diligența în prealabil, atunci puteți avea încredere în ei pentru a face munca. Desigur, veți monitoriza acea lucrare și veți interveni după cum este necesar, dar nu le veți opri.
Software-ul agil poate oferi echipei dvs. instrumentele pentru a-și gestiona munca în mod eficient, fără a include date și urmărire adecvată. Urmăriți scurtul videoclip de mai jos pentru a vedea cum software-ul special conceput vă poate face sprinturile agile mai productive ca niciodată.

6. Promovați conversațiile față în față
Documentarea conversațiilor, crearea de fluxuri narative de e-mail și chiar utilizarea software-ului de colaborare precum Slack, toate sunt bune și bune. Dar când încercați să vă mișcați rapid, nu aveți timp să așteptați un răspuns. Aveți nevoie de răspunsuri imediate și singura modalitate de a obține acea viteză de răspuns este să discutați personal cu membrul echipei sau cu echipa. Puteți face acest lucru lucrând în același spațiu fizic sau având echipe distribuite. Dar dacă este vorba din urmă, vrei să încerci să ții programele la aceleași ore, astfel încât să poți măcar videoconferință. Asta creează un mediu mai colaborativ.
7. Software-ul de lucru este principala măsură a progresului
Aceasta înseamnă că software-ul (sau orice produs sau proces la care lucrați în proiect) funcționează corect? Nu măsurați progresul bifând sarcini și deplasându-vă de-a lungul cronologiei programate, ci prin succesul software-ului (sau orice altceva) este subiectul proiectului dumneavoastră. Practic, este să rămâi concentrat pe ceea ce este important. Procesul este ceea ce te face să atingi scopul proiectului, dar scopul proiectului nu este procesul.

8. Procesele Agile promovează dezvoltarea durabilă
Un motiv pentru sprinturile scurte de activitate nu este doar faptul că se pretează să accepte mai ușor schimbarea, dar ajută și la menținerea echipelor motivate. Dacă lucrați la un proiect pentru o perioadă lungă de timp, va exista epuizare. Este inevitabil. Nu suprasolicitați echipa cu prea multe ore suplimentare. Va afecta calitatea proiectului dvs. Așadar, obțineți echipa potrivită pentru job, una care va munci din greu, dar care să nu se extindă prea mult și să pună în pericol calitatea proiectului.
9. Atenția continuă la excelența tehnică și un design bun sporesc agilitatea
Indiferent dacă lucrați la cod sau la ceva mai concret, doriți să vă asigurați că după fiecare iterație se îmbunătățește. Nu vrei să fii nevoit să te întorci să rezolvi lucrurile mai târziu. Remediați-le acum. Mai bine, asigură-te că se îmbunătățesc. Utilizați scrum, un cadru agil pentru finalizarea proiectelor complexe, pentru a vă ajuta să revizuiți și să mențineți proiectul în evoluție.
10. Simplitatea – arta de a maximiza cantitatea de muncă neefectuată – este esențială
Dacă doriți să treceți rapid printr-un proiect, atunci veți dori să eliminați complexitățile inutile. Păstrarea lucrurilor cât mai simple posibil este o etică excelentă pentru a vă simplifica procesul. Puteți face acest lucru în multe moduri, inclusiv prin utilizarea unor instrumente agile care elimină munca aglomerată și vă oferă mai mult control asupra fiecărui aspect al proiectului.
11. Cele mai bune arhitecturi, cerințe și design-uri apar din echipele auto-organizate
Când ai o echipă puternică, vrei să îi oferi acelei echipe autonomia de a acționa independent. Aceasta înseamnă că se pot adapta mai repede la schimbări. De fapt, ei pot face totul cu o mai mare agilitate, pentru că le-ați oferit încrederea de a acționa fără să le ghiciți. Dacă ți-ai făcut treaba în colectarea persoanelor potrivite, atunci aceștia își vor face treaba abordând problemele și rezolvându-le înainte ca acestea să devină probleme.
12. Au intervale regulate
Un alt beneficiu al creării unei echipe bine rotunjite este că se vor opri, reflecta și modifica modul în care fac lucrurile pe parcursul proiectului. Ei nu acționează prin memorare sau pur și simplu urmează orbește protocolul, ci se gândesc la relația lor cu proiectul și se adaptează atunci când este necesar. Ultimul lucru pe care ți-l dorești este o echipă mulțumită, una care să stea pe lauri. Ceea ce aveți nevoie este un grup în continuă evoluție, care este implicat în mod constant și care caută modalități de îmbunătățire a productivității.
Șabloane agile de management de proiect
Datorită naturii principiilor agile, metodologia funcționează cel mai bine atunci când este facilitată de instrumente de management de proiect. Cu toate acestea, dacă nu utilizați software, există șabloane care vă pot ajuta în managementul agil al proiectelor. ProjectManager are zeci de șabloane gratuite de management de proiect pentru toate tipurile de metodologii de management de proiect. Iată câteva pentru a vă ajuta proiectul agil.
Șablon de elemente de acțiune
O parte a metodologiei agile sunt întâlnirile standup. Sunt întâlniri rapide, zilnice, în cadrul echipei pentru a vedea ce au făcut ieri și ce intenționează să facă astăzi. Șablonul nostru gratuit pentru articole de acțiune este un instrument excelent pentru a capta feedback-ul care apare în întâlnirea dvs. standup. Vă va ajuta să vă clarificați munca pe măsură ce o executați pe parcursul zilei.
Șablon Agile Sprint Planner
Echipele agile folosesc sprinturile pentru a-și reduce sarcinile. Este un proces de colaborare și unul care poate fi simplificat folosind șablonul nostru gratuit de planificare de sprint agil. Șablonul nostru gratuit vă arată fazele sprintului și oferă echipelor spațiu pentru a completa detaliile. Este o modalitate rapidă și flexibilă de a planifica un sprint rapid și flexibil.
Șablon de lecții învățate
Agile este totul despre schimbare. Șablonul nostru gratuit pentru lecții învățate pentru Excel este un document care poate capta acele lecții, astfel încât să le puteți aplica la următorul sprint sau proiect. În timp ce lecțiile învățate sunt o parte comună a oricărui proiect post mortem, ele pot fi utile în proiecte agile care îmbrățișează schimbarea. Utilizați acest șablon gratuit pentru a captura acele modificări și pentru a vedea ce a funcționat și ce nu.
Cum ajută ProjectManager cu Agile
ProjectManager este un software premiat care funcționează într-un mediu agil, cu metodologii tradiționale sau o combinație hibridă a celor două. Vizualizările noastre multiple de proiect permit echipelor să lucreze cum doresc, unde doresc, indiferent de rolul lor în organizație. Există o singură sursă de adevăr care îi ține pe toți pe aceeași pagină.
Automatizați munca ocupată
A menține echipele agile concentrate pe sprinturile lor și nu sunt blocate de munca aglomerată este ceea ce înseamnă automatizarea. Fluxurile noastre de lucru personalizate înseamnă că puteți crea declanșatoare care configurează acțiuni care completează sarcini simple pentru echipa dvs. și le mențin să funcționeze neîntrerupt. Încă aveți control asupra stării acelei lucrări cu aprobări de sarcini, care autorizează cine poate avansa o sarcină.

Consultați tablouri de bord în timp real
Urmărirea echipelor tale agile fără a te împiedica este motivul pentru care ai nevoie de un tablou de bord live. Acesta colectează date în timp real și le afișează în grafice colorate care urmăresc șase valori ale proiectului. Puteți vedea progresul echipei, volumul de muncă, costurile și multe altele. Este ca și cum ai avea un raport instantaneu de stare oricând vrei unul.

Generați rapoarte cu o apăsare a tastei
Pentru a obține un raport real de stare, un raport de variație și multe altele, avem rapoarte cu un singur clic care vă oferă o privire mai profundă asupra datelor. Fiecare raport poate fi filtrat pentru a afișa numai datele pe care doriți să le vedeți. Dacă trebuie să raportați părților interesate, rapoartele pot fi partajate cu ușurință ca atașamente PDF la e-mailuri sau chiar tipărite.

Software-ul nostru este colaborativ la bază. Echipele pot comenta la nivel de sarcină, pot partaja fișiere și chiar pot eticheta pe alții din afara echipei lor pentru a-i atrage în conversație. Toată lumea este întotdeauna pe aceeași pagină, deoarece avem notificări automate prin e-mail și alerte în aplicație pentru a le ține la zi. Oferiți echipelor dumneavoastră software-ul agil de care au nevoie pentru a reuși.
Indiferent dacă lucrați într-un proces agil sau nu, aceste principii vă oferă mai multe instrumente în cutia dvs. de instrumente pentru a face față diferitelor obstacole care apar în orice proiect, indiferent de metodologia folosită pentru a-l rula. Indiferent de modul în care lucrați, veți dori să aveți un software de management de proiect cu funcții care să vă ajute să lucrați mai eficient. ProjectManager este un instrument PM bazat pe cloud, ceea ce înseamnă că obțineți valorile de proiect mai precise posibile. Vedeți cum vă poate ajuta luând această perioadă de încercare gratuită de 30 de zile.